Transaction 46a78efd07d22497d2487025715a6c22c3464bc7e26a40aa487d48a15ca18a3f

5 Input
2 Outputs
  • 46a78efd07d22497d2487025715a6c22c3464bc7e26a40aa487d48a15ca18a3f:0
  • value  23000000
    address  35PMhV56jRYqMVH4R5KbovKp7oSAeR9Cwa
  • 46a78efd07d22497d2487025715a6c22c3464bc7e26a40aa487d48a15ca18a3f:1
  • value  23780030
    address  33TFXakPurQdXUyZuocTcKPWaqwReBRj4Z